LeBron, Darko, Melo

2003 – Even though this draft class had possibly the most talent ever, it also had the most obvious #1 pick in the history of the NBA. The Cleveland Cavaliers selected their savior, LeBron James when they won the lottery in ‘03. What was peculiar about the next selection was the Piston’s decision to select Serbian star Darko Milicic at number 2. The Pistons could have selected NCAA champion Carmelo Anthony. Or Marquette star Dwayne Wade. Or even the promising forward from Georgia Tech, Chris Bosh. But, the Pistons went with Darko, and it was a decision they’d regret for a long time. Milicic didn’t play much the two and a half seasons he was in Detroit, and was then traded to the Magic in 2006. He is known more as the butt of jokes than his play on the court.
